On August 13, 2025, Union Minister H.D. Kumaraswamy, Ministry of Steel (MoS), Ministry of Heavy Industries (MHI), launched the official logo, brochure, and website of “Bharat Steel 2026during a workshop for the secondary steel sector held at Vigyan Bhawan in New Delhi, Delhi.

  • The event witnessed the participation of Sandeep Poundrik, Secretary, MoS, and other senior officials.

About Bharat Steel 2026:

Event: Bharat Steel 2026, a flagship initiative of the MoS, is an international conference-cum-exhibition dedicated to the steel ecosystem. The event is scheduled for April 16-17, 2026, to be held at Bharat Mandapam in New Delhi.

Aim: The initiative is launched with an aim to conduct the largest steel exhibition in India and position India as a global hub for sustainable and technologically advanced steel production.

Participants: The event will bring together stakeholders from the primary and secondary steel sectors, global industry leaders, policymakers, technology innovators, and investors with an aim to exhibit India’s capabilities, promote green and sustainable steel production, and explore opportunities across the domestic and international markets.

Sessions: The event will include thematic sessions, state and country roundtables, conferences of the Chief Executive Officers (CEOs), featuring cutting-edge technologies and advancements, meetings of the buyers and sellers.

  • The sessions will include topics such as Strategic Policy & Artificial Intelligence (AI), and Innovation & Green Technology.

India’s Steel Consumption Reaches 100 kg Per Capita:

Per Capita Consumption: During the event, Sandeep Poundrik,Secretary of MoS, announced that the per capita consumption of Steel in India has crossed 100 Kilogram (Kg) for the first time, a significant milestone in the steel sector.

  • India has recorded over 12% growth in steel production, outstripping the declining trends seen globally.

Policy: Government of India (GoI) aims to increase the per capita consumption of finished steel to approximately 160 Kg, crude steel capacity of 300 Million Tonnes (MT), and production of 255 MT by 2030-31 under the National Steel Policy 2017.

  • The per capita consumption of steel was approximately 60 Kg at the time of the launch of the policy in 2017.

Budget: Under the Union Budget 2025–26, the GoI has allocated Rs.3,362 crore to the MoS.
